Preguntas frecuentes sobre Outer Emeryville
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Outer Emeryville?
Actualmente hay 180 Apartamentos Estudios en Outer Emeryville con alquileres que van desde $1,600 hasta $2,916, con un precio medio de $2,319.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Outer Emeryville?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Outer Emeryville varian entre $2,000 y $9,295 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$3,024
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Outer Emeryville?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Outer Emeryville van desde $1,732 hasta $10,631.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$3,700
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Outer Emeryville?
En estos momentos hay 96 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Outer Emeryville en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$2,400 y $5,844 - con una media de $4,262 para el lugar.
